There goes the neighbourhood

There goes the neighbourhood Highlights A garbage processing plant with three units for wet, dry and coconut waste is coming up in Lakkasandra. Your ward could be next BBMP says latest tech will be used in the plant to ensure the stench doesn’t hang in the air, but residents are not so sure About 10 acres of land in Lakkasandra near Mico Layout, which was recovered from the encroachers last year, will become a solid waste management hub. This marks the beginning of Bruhat Bengaluru Mahanagara Palike’s (BBMP) plan to set up waste processing plants in different neighbourhoods of the city, instead of transporting waste to peripheral areas.

Arun Prasad Joins Health Care Service Corporation As Chief Strategy Officer January 19, 2021 GMT Health Care Service Corporation. (PRNewsFoto/Health Care Service Corporation) CHICAGO, Jan. 19, 2021 /PRNewswire/ Health Care Service Corporation (HCSC) today announced Arun Prasad will join the company as senior vice president and chief strategy officer. Prasad will report to Maurice Smith, president and chief executive officer of HCSC, and will lead the organization’s strategic efforts including long-term planning, business and corporate development and strategic investments. Arun’s responsibilities also include oversight of HCSC’s subsidiary businesses.

Sri Lanka: Tamil war monument to be rebuilt after hunger strike

BBC News Published image captionThe hunger strike was called after the demolition of the monument A monument in Sri Lanka to commemorate the tens of thousands of Tamils who died in the civil war is to be rebuilt following a hunger strike by students protesting at its demolition. The memorial to Tamils who lost their lives in Mullivaikkal was demolished at Jaffna University last week. The University Grants Commission (UGC) had said that the monument was a threat to unity in the country. But angry students protested and went on hunger strike over its demolition. Now the monument is to be rebuilt, said the university s vice-chancellor, who laid a foundation stone on Monday.
